Stay cool<\/h3>\n<p>The shelf sitting in direct sunlight or above the oven is probably not the best home for your pre-workout. Instead, choose a cool, dry place like a cabinet or, if you have room, pop it in your fridge.<\/p>\n<h3 class=\"heading4\">3. Avoid moisture<\/h3>\n<p>Never use a wet scoop to measure your pre-workout, and be mindful of humidity. Some rooms, like the bathroom, tend to have more moisture in the air. Find the driest space in your home to store pre-workout.<\/p>\n<p>\u00a0<\/p>\n<p>*These statements have not been evaluated by the Food and Drug Administration.
